Designing for Performance
Football kits must meet the specific needs of players. Designers consider factors such as breathability, flexibility, and moisture-wicking capabilities, ensuring that athletes can perform at their best.
The Role of Technology
Innovative materials and cutting-edge manufacturing techniques have revolutionized kit production. Advanced stitching methods and fabric technologies enhance durability and comfort, ensuring kits withstand the rigors of the game.
